Is the Dungeons and Dragons movie worth watching?
Critical reception of Honor Among Thieves
- Rotten Tomatoes critics score: 91% based on over 300 reviews (Rotten Tomatoes)
- Rotten Tomatoes audience score: 93% (Rotten Tomatoes)
- The critics consensus describes it as “an infectiously good-spirited comedy with a solid emotional core” (Rotten Tomatoes)
The numbers don’t lie: this is one of the best-reviewed fantasy comedies in recent memory. The audience score of 93% suggests that general viewers agree with critics.
What critics and audiences say about the movie
The numbers don’t lie: this is one of the best-reviewed fantasy comedies in recent memory, with an audience score of 93% confirming that general viewers agree with critics. Showtime Showdown noted the plot may veer into “fetch-quest” territory but argued that “the real quest is the friends made along the way” (Showtime Showdown). Pixel Bandits called it “a completely original story” full of “love, betrayal, camaraderie, magic and derring-do” (Pixel Bandits). The Alexandrian praised the first fifteen minutes as packed with action and “insanely” efficient setup (The Alexandrian). ComicsOnline gave it 4.5/5, calling it “subverted expectations” and faithful to the Forgotten Realms (ComicsOnline).
The implication: nearly every reviewer highlights the film’s humor and character work. The complaints are minor — some say it’s a touch long or too light, but the consensus is overwhelmingly positive.
Did the Dungeons and Dragons movie do well?
Box office performance of Honor Among Thieves
- Worldwide gross: $208 million (Rotten Tomatoes)
- Domestic (USA) gross: $93.2 million (Rotten Tomatoes)
- Production budget: $150 million (Rotten Tomatoes)
On pure theatrical revenue, the film grossed $208 million against a $150 million budget — a modest profit before marketing costs. But streaming and home video revenue likely pushed it into the black.
Comparison to other D&D films
The 2000 Dungeons & Dragons movie (directed by Courtney Solomon) was a critical and commercial failure, scoring just 10% on Rotten Tomatoes. In contrast, the 2023 reboot succeeded where earlier attempts failed by focusing on comedy and character-driven storytelling rather than a grim fantasy epic.
The pattern: the key difference was tone. Audiences and critics rewarded a lighthearted, heist-oriented script that respected the source material without taking itself too seriously.
Despite strong reviews, a $208 million gross on a $150 million budget means the film likely needed streaming and merchandise sales to turn a profit. That’s why sequel talks remain cautious.
Will there be a second Dungeons and Dragons movie?
Sequel status and official announcements
As of early 2025, no sequel has been officially announced. Industry speculation suggests that while the film’s reception was stellar, the studio is waiting to see streaming performance and home entertainment figures before greenlighting a follow-up.
Director and cast comments on a potential sequel
The directors and cast have publicly expressed interest in returning. A YouTube review transcript noted the film “surprised me” and praised its “pretty solid heist segment” and “heartfelt family dynamic” (YouTube review), reflecting the goodwill the film built. However, no concrete plans are in development.
Why this matters: the film’s strong critical and audience scores create a clear demand, but the moderate box office means the sequel is not guaranteed. The decision likely depends on how many new subscribers Paramount+ gained from the film.
How many Dungeons and Dragons movies are there?
List of all D&D theatrical films
- 2000: Dungeons & Dragons (theatrical release, 10% Rotten Tomatoes)
- 2023: Dungeons & Dragons: Honor Among Thieves (theatrical release, 91% Rotten Tomatoes)
There were also two direct-to-video sequels to the 2000 film: Dungeons & Dragons: Wrath of the Dragon God (2005) and Dungeons & Dragons: The Book of Vile Darkness (2012). The 2023 film is a standalone reboot, not connected to those earlier movies.
